Lyon St Exupery Airport Departures (LYS)

Lyon Airport serves both domestic and international destinations. There is a variety of airlines that operate from the airport’s two terminals (Terminal 1 and Terminal 2), with Arrivals on level 1 and Departures on level 2. The two terminals are linked with a large central building.

Some of the domestic destinations include Bordeaux, Toulouse and Nantes, while possible international destinations are Portugal, Egypt, Romania and certain African locations. Some of the major airlines at the airport are Lufthansa, KLM, Air France and British Airways.

Passengers are recommended to arrive at Lyon Airport 1 - 2 hours before their domestic departure, and 2 - 3 hours before an international flight. Allow sufficient time to find adequate parking in any one of the five parking areas. Parking areas P5 and P6 require a shuttle bus to reach the terminals, therefore allow a little extra time for parking in these areas.

Carry-on luggage

Only your most essential items should be bought with as hand luggage. Try to pack as much as possible in your checked baggage. Hand luggage will need to be inspected by the security officer. Items such as a laptop should be taken out of its case for inspection. Certain items are prohibited and these include toy guns, fire arms, knives, blunt instruments, ammunition, inflammable liquids and any item that can cause incapacitation.

From 2006, the new regulations were set for the requirements of carrying liquids on board the airplane. Each liquid should be placed in a container/tube with a capacity of no more than 100ml. Please the containers in a clear, re-sealable plastic bag with a total capacity that does not exceed 1 liter (i.e. 10 containers). The bag should only measure 20cm by 20cm. Liquids that are purchased airside may be carried onboard, and there are no limitations for special dietary foodstuffs, baby food and essential medicines. Any liquids should be separately presented at the security inspection.

After your hand luggage is checked, you will be required to walk through a metal detector. All metal items, such as coins, credit cards, calculators, mobile phones, belts etc. should be removed. Avoid wearing steel-reinforced shoes! You may be frisked if you set of the metal detector or if you are selected at random.

Checked luggage

Passengers at Lyon Airport should confirm with their airline, the number and size of checked luggage items permitted, to avoid additional fees. Explosives, ammunition, inflammable liquids, solids and gases, corrosive products, toxic substances and neutralizing or incapacitating items may not be packed in checked luggage.

Additional Services and Information

Disabled/reduced mobility passengers may arrange for special assistance by informing the airline of their needs at the time of reservation. The reception area for disabled passengers is at Arivée 27 in Terminal 2. Guide dogs may travel with you provided that they wear a muzzle.

Children between the ages of 4 and 12 that are traveling alone will be assisted and looked after by the airline staff. This service should be arranged before departure.

Always watch your baggage carefully, report any suspicious or abandoned bags and, for your own safety, do not accept baggage that belongs to someone else.

Lyon Airport has all the facilities required for a pleasant and smooth departure. There are baby changing facilities, cash machines, a medical center and plenty of shopping and dining opportunities.
